Necessary Offerings Presented by Asphalt Contractors
A selection of important solutions are regularly delivered by asphalt contractors, attending to both home and corporate needs. These solutions frequently feature asphalt paving, where contractors install fresh asphalt for driveways, parking lots, and roads. Additionally, they supply asphalt repair services, resolving cracks and potholes to enhance durability and safety. Sealcoating is another key offering, protecting asphalt surfaces from weather damage and extending their lifespan.
Furthermore, contractors may provide grading and drainage services, ensuring correct water drainage and preventing future deterioration. Line striping is also included, marking parking spaces and traffic lines for improved organization and safety. Some asphalt contractors provide maintenance plans, which involve routine checks and maintenance to extend the lifespan of asphalt surfaces. By comprehending these essential services, property owners can choose wisely when selecting an asphalt contractor for their paving projects.

Warning Signs to Monitor When Selecting an Asphalt Contractor
What signs should one look for when selecting an asphalt contractor? Various warning indicators can highlight potential trouble. First, the lack of adequate licensing and coverage represents a serious red flag; trustworthy contractors will quickly furnish this documentation. Moreover, when a contractor submits an abnormally low estimate, it could suggest poor-quality materials or inferior craftsmanship.
An extra worry surfaces when a contractor is unwilling to supply testimonials or a portfolio of past work, as this may indicate a shortage of experience or unsatisfactory previous projects. Furthermore, unclear or indefinite contracts can cause confusion and unexpected costs in the future. Ultimately, high-pressure sales tactics should raise doubts; reliable contractors will grant clients opportunity to make conclusions. By remaining vigilant and identifying these warning signs, property owners can more effectively safeguard themselves from potential problems in their paving projects.

What Sort of Asphalt Materials Would You Recommend?
The contractor suggested utilizing high-quality hot mix asphalt for performance and durability. Furthermore, they proposed considering porous asphalt for environmental benefits, or cold mix asphalt for short-term fixes, based on the particular project requirements and conditions.

When Is the Ideal Period to Pave?
The finest time for paving is usually during hot seasons, particularly late spring to early fall. This period provides optimal thermal environments, permitting asphalt to set correctly and minimizing the potential of climate-related interruptions.
